Core Features and Capabilities
LibreCAD boasts a rich set of features that make it a compelling choice for 2D CAD tasks. Its extensive toolset includes line, polyline, circle, arc, and spline tools, enabling users to create intricate shapes with ease. Users can also utilize a wide array of modification tools, such as move, rotate, scale, mirror, trim, extend, and offset, for precise manipulation of designs. The software also provides advanced capabilities like layers, which help organize complex designs by separating different elements into distinct visual and functional groups. Dimensions, annotations, and text tools further enhance designs, providing clarity and conveying critical information. Additionally, the software facilitates the import and export of a range of file formats, including DXF and DWG, ensuring seamless compatibility with other CAD software and design platforms. The program also provides support for different units of measurement, such as millimeters, centimeters, inches, and feet, catering to diverse design requirements. This versatility is further amplified by its ability to work with various drafting standards, allowing users to comply with global design practices. Step-by-Step Guide to Your First Drawing
Let's walk through a simple exercise to create your first drawing in LibreCAD. After you have the program installed and open, start by creating a new drawing using File > New. Before you start drawing, it's helpful to set your drawing units. Go to Options > Drawing Preferences. In the Drawing Preferences dialog box, select the Units tab and choose the desired units of measurement, such as millimeters or inches. Click OK to save your settings. Next, let's draw a simple rectangle. Select the rectangle tool from the toolbar. Click on the canvas to define the first corner of the rectangle. Move the cursor diagonally to define the opposite corner and click again to complete the rectangle. If you want to make it precise, you can enter the coordinates or dimensions in the command line at the bottom of the screen. You can add lines and circles and other shapes by selecting the desired tool from the toolbar and following the instructions. To move the objects, use the move tool. Similarly, the scale and rotate tools will allow you to modify the size and direction of objects, respectively. To add dimensions, use the dimension tools. Select the dimension tool and click on the edges or points you want to measure, and the software will automatically calculate and display the dimensions. Finally, to save your drawing, go to File > Save As and select a file format such as DXF or SVG. Saving in a universal format will allow your drawing to be opened in other CAD software if needed. Advanced Features and Tips for Mastering LibreCAD
Once you're comfortable with the basics, it's time to explore some advanced features and tips to truly master LibreCAD. Let's dig in, shall we? One important feature is layers. Layers allow you to organize your drawings by grouping related elements together. For instance, you could have separate layers for dimensions, text, and the main design elements. To create a new layer, go to View > Layers and use the Layers dialog box. Give your layers descriptive names to keep things organized. Another crucial aspect is using object snaps. Object snaps help you accurately place objects relative to existing geometry. For example, you can snap to the endpoints, midpoints, or centers of objects. Enable object snaps by clicking the appropriate buttons in the toolbar or by using the options menu. Mastering these object snaps is crucial for precision in your designs. Another useful feature is the ability to use blocks. Blocks are groups of objects that can be treated as a single entity. They are great for creating repeating elements, such as screws or windows. You can define blocks, insert them into your drawing, and even modify them later, with the changes reflecting everywhere the block is used.
